British media: US Secretary of Defense's agent planned to invest in defense ETFs before the warGolden Ten Data, March 31 — According to the Financial Times, three people familiar with the matter revealed that a broker for US Secretary of Defense Lloyd Austin attempted to make a significant investment in major defense companies in the weeks leading up to the US-Israel strike against Iran. These sources stated that Austin's broker at Morgan Stanley contacted BlackRock in February, seeking to invest millions of dollars in the asset management firm's “Defense Industry Active ETF.” Shortly thereafter, the US undertook military action against Tehran. According to those familiar with the matter, this inquiry on behalf of a high-profile potential client drew attention within BlackRock.
